رسومات موجهة قابلة للتطوير: الدليل النهائي لجعلها تستجيب
نشرت: 2023-01-21عندما يتعلق الأمر بإنشاء Scalable Vector Graphics ، أو SVGs ، فهناك عدد من العوامل التي يجب وضعها في الاعتبار إذا كنت تريد أن يتلاءم منتجك النهائي تمامًا مع أي شاشة ، بغض النظر عن الحجم. أولاً وقبل كل شيء ، ستحتاج إلى التأكد من إنشاء SVG باستخدام الأبعاد الصحيحة. يمكن القيام بذلك عن طريق ضبط سمات العرض والارتفاع لعنصر الجذر على 100٪. بمجرد أن يصبح SVG بالحجم الصحيح ، يمكنك حينئذٍ البدء في التفكير في الشكل الذي تريده أن يبدو على أحجام الشاشات المختلفة. إذا كنت تريد أن يملأ SVG الشاشة بأكملها ، فيمكنك تعيين سمة viewBox إلى 0 0 100 100. إذا كنت تريد فقط أن يشغل SVG مقدارًا معينًا من المساحة ، فيمكنك تعيين السمة saveAspectRatio إلى xMidYMid meet. وأخيرًا ، إذا كنت تريد أن يكون SVG الخاص بك مستجيبًا وأن يتوسع أو ينخفض بناءً على حجم الشاشة ، فيمكنك تعيين سمة saveAspectRatio إلى شريحة xMidYMid. باتباع هذه النصائح البسيطة ، يمكنك التأكد من أن صور SVG ستبدو رائعة بغض النظر عن حجم الشاشة التي يتم عرضها عليها.
الهدف الأساسي من هذا القسم هو إزالة سمات الطول والعرض التي يتم إنشاؤها تلقائيًا لمعظم التطبيقات. نتيجة لذلك ، لا تواجه المتصفحات الحديثة مشكلة في التعامل مع SVG. إذا كنت تتعامل مع الكثير من SVGs أو كنت في عجلة من أمرك ، فلن تحتاج إلى القيام بذلك يدويًا.
لعمل مائع SVG ، فإن الخطوة المنطقية الأولى هي إزالة خصائص الطول والعرض. عند تحديد ارتفاع أو عرض عشوائي ، سيحتفظ SVG بهذا الارتفاع أو العرض ، مما يمنعه من الاستجابة الكاملة للطلبات.
نظرًا لأن ملف SVG يحتوي على بيانات (في شكل مسارات وعقد) أكثر من ملف PNG ، فإنه يكون أكبر. الفرق بين صورة SVG وصورة PNG ليس ملفتًا للنظر كما يبدو.
كيف أجعل Svg مناسبًا لشاشتي؟
لا توجد إجابة واحدة تناسب الجميع على هذا السؤال ، لأن حجم ملف SVG سيعتمد على الأبعاد المحددة للرسم. ومع ذلك ، هناك بعض النصائح العامة التي يمكن أن تساعدك على التأكد من أن ملف SVG سيكون بالحجم المناسب لشاشتك. أولاً ، ضع في اعتبارك دقة الشاشة عند اختيار حجم ملف SVG. إذا كانت لديك شاشة عالية الدقة ، فستحتاج إلى ملف SVG أكبر لتجنب البكسل. ثانيًا ، ضع في اعتبارك أنه يمكن ضبط حجم ملف SVG في إعدادات المستعرض الخاص بك. إذا وجدت أن ملف SVG كبير جدًا أو صغير جدًا بالنسبة لشاشتك ، فيمكنك عادةً ضبط مستوى التكبير للحصول على التأثير المطلوب. أخيرًا ، تذكر أنه يمكنك دائمًا تغيير حجم ملف SVG بعد تنزيله. إذا كنت بحاجة إلى إجراء تعديل على الملف ، فيمكنك استخدام برنامج تحرير متجه مثل Adobe Illustrator أو Inkscape.
كيف أجعل Svg مناسبًا داخل Div؟
قم بإنشاء موضع سمة CSS: مطلق على عنصر * svgScript لإجباره على ملء div الخاص بك. إذا لزم الأمر ، قم بتطبيق اليسار: 0 ؛ أعلى: 0؛ العرض: 100٪؛ الارتفاع: 100٪).
لماذا يجب عليك استخدام الامتدادات في مستندات Html الخاصة بك
يمكن تنظيم مستندات HTML بناءً على التباعد بين أجزاء المحتوى ذات الصلة. يمكنك استخدامها لتصحيح لغويًا وجعل مستنداتك تبدو أكثر جاذبية. كما تدعمها غالبية المتصفحات.
كيف يمكنني تغيير حجم Svg في Html؟
يتم عرض الحل في هذا المقتطف باستخدام سمات HTML لتغيير حجم ملف sva. للقيام بذلك ، يجب عليك تغيير خصائص عرض الشاشة وارتفاعها. يمكنك تغيير سمات الطول والعرض بالنقر فوق الزر تغيير القيم.
كيفية تغيير حجم الصور باستخدام Html
إذا كنت تريد تكبير الصورة بنسبة 50٪ ، فيجب عليك استخدام br>. عنوان URL للصورة: http://www.myimage.com/ لجعل الصورة أطول بنسبة 50٪ ، يمكنك استخدام * br. يوجد ملف HTML يسمى myimage.JPG.
هل يهم الحجم في Svg؟
نظرًا لأن تنسيق SVG عبارة عن تنسيق متجه ، فلا داعي لاحتساب الحجم ، ويتم التخطيط باستخدام الرياضيات ، لذلك لا يوجد حد تعسفي للحجم. ومع ذلك ، إذا تم عرض SVG على الصفحة ثم تغيير حجمه للحجم ، فقد يكون لهذا تأثير من حيث الحجم في مرحلة العرض.
Svg هو تنسيق رسومي مثالي لا يعتمد على الدقة
نظرًا لأن الرسم لا يعتمد على الدقة ، يمكن إنشاؤه بأي حجم أو دقة. نتيجة لذلك ، يعد اختيارًا جيدًا للشعارات والأيقونات والرسومات الأخرى التي يجب تصغيرها أو زيادتها لاستيعاب مجموعة كبيرة من الأجهزة.
كيف أصلح حجم Svg؟
svg {العرض: 300 بكسل ؛ الارتفاع: 200 بكسل ؛ } ستعمل الكود أعلاه على ضبط عرض وارتفاع صورة SVG على 300 بكسل × 200 بكسل.
يمكنك إنشاء رسومات قابلة للتطوير باستخدام SVG. عند استخدام ملفات SVG ، لا يوجد حد للحجم أو حد للكتابة ؛ تظهر دائمًا بنفس الشكل بغض النظر عن الحجم أو النوع. نظرًا لاختلاف حجم الصورة ونوع العرض ، فهي مثالية للاستخدام في تطبيقات الويب والجوال.
كيفية تغيير حجم صورة Svg
يمكن تغيير حجم الصورة أو نوعها دون فقدان الجودة ، بغض النظر عن حجم أو نوع الصورة. عند حفظ صورة في متصفح ، يمكنك تغيير حجمها باستخدام زر تغيير حجم شريط الأدوات أو عن طريق إدخال الحجم المطلوب في مربع الحجم على اليمين. تحدد السمة viewBox موضع إطار عرض SVG وأبعاده في مساحة المستخدم. تحتوي سمة viewBox على أربعة أرقام: min-x و min-y و width و height. يمكن استخدام هذه السمة لضبط حجم ملف a.sva دون فقدان الجودة. لإضافة صورة إلى مستند ثم تغيير حجمه ، أضف ملف a.sva إليه. بعد ذلك ، ما عليك سوى النقر فوق الزر Resize (تغيير الحجم) لضبط إعدادات الحجم . بعد اكتمال الإجراء ، ستتمكن من تنزيل ملف الصورة الجديد.
Svg يصلح للحاوية
يمكن تعيين صورة SVG لتناسب حجم الحاوية الخاصة بها عن طريق إضافة الكود التالي إلى الصورة: العرض = ”100٪” الارتفاع = ”100٪”.
تحجيم صور Svg
بعد التصريح عن نوع المستند ، يمكنك بسهولة إزالة سمات الطول والعرض في إعلان SVG. نتيجة لذلك ، يضطر المتصفح إلى ملء DIV أو المربع المحتوي بـ SVG باستمرار. الخطوة الأولى هي حفظ الصورة بتنسيق VNG. اسحب ملف الصورة وأفلته أو انقر على المنطقة البيضاء لتحديد ملف معين. أخيرًا ، اضبط إعدادات تغيير الحجم وانقر على زر تغيير الحجم. بعد ذلك ، يجب أن يتم تنزيل نتائجك. يمكنك قياس SVG viewBox عن طريق تعيين viewBox على مقياس تلقائي في svg وتحديد أحد خيارات الارتفاع أو العرض. للتأكد من تطابق نسبة العرض إلى الارتفاع الإجمالية مع مربع العرض ، سيتم تعديلها بواسطة المتصفح.
اجعل Svg أصغر
لا توجد إجابة واحدة تناسب الجميع على هذا السؤال ، لأن أفضل طريقة لجعل SVG أصغر ستختلف اعتمادًا على التصميم والاستخدام المقصود. ومع ذلك ، تتضمن بعض النصائح حول كيفية تصغير SVG تقليل عدد العناصر والسمات ، واستخدام حجم قماش أصغر ، واستخدام الضغط.
يمكنك تحقيق ذلك بعدة طرق. الطريقة الأولى هي استخدام وظيفة calc (). ستأخذ هذه الوظيفة وسيطين: ارتفاع وعرض SVG ، ووحدة البكسل التي تريد أن يكون SVG فيها. على سبيل المثال ، إذا كان عرض SVG 128 × 100 × 250 بكسل ، فيمكنك استخدام حساب () وظيفة:
بالنسبة إلى svg ، يجب استخدام * img / logo.svg (128، 100)؛ بالنسبة لـ HTML ، يجب عليك استخدام * html.
عندما تريد جعل SVG مستجيبًا ، يمكنك استخدام وظيفة الاستجابة (). يتم تحديد ارتفاع وعرض كل بكسل بواسطة هذه الوظيفة ، ويتم تحديد ارتفاع وعرض كل بكسل بواسطة الوحدة التي توجد بها وحدات البكسل. تُستخدم وظيفة الاستجابة () لتقديم استجابة SVG وتكون بعرض 300 بكسل وارتفاع 200 بكسل ، على سبيل المثال:
الملف svg (“img / logo.svg”، 300، 200) ؛
تغيير حجم الشعارات واقتصاصها باستخدام أداة القلم الحر في Adobe Illustrato
يمكنك أيضًا استخدام أداة Freeform Illustrator Pen لتغيير حجم الشعار الحالي وتعديله بالإضافة إلى تغيير حجمه وتعديله. لرسم الشعار ، يجب عليك أولاً إنشاء مستند جديد بالأبعاد التي تريدها ، ثم استخدام أداة القلم للرسم عليه.
عندما يتم تغيير حجم شعارك واقتصاصه ، يمكن حفظه كملف Vga ، والذي يمكن تحميله بعد ذلك إلى Cricut Design Space.
كيفية تمديد صورة Svg
هناك عدة طرق لتمديد صورة SVG:
1. استخدم سمات العرض والارتفاع لتعيين عرض وارتفاع صورة SVG بشكل صريح.
2. استخدم سمة viewBox لتعيين عرض وارتفاع صورة SVG.
3. استخدم السمة saveAspectRatio للحفاظ على نسبة العرض إلى الارتفاع لصورة SVG.
4. استخدم سمة التحويل لقياس صورة SVG.
لماذا Svg هو أفضل تنسيق للصورة
يمكن لمعظم محرري الرسوم قياس أو تكبير الصور المتجهة بسهولة بتنسيق SVG المستخدم على نطاق واسع. قم بتعيين viewBox على svg الخاص بك لإنشاء ارتفاع أو عرض تلقائيًا. سيتم تعديل نسبة العرض إلى الارتفاع بحيث تتماشى نسبة مربع العرض مع المتصفح.
مقياس مسار Svg للملاءمة
عندما يتعلق الأمر بقياس مسار SVG ، هناك طريقتان رئيسيتان: قياس SVG بالكامل أو قياس عنصر المسار فقط. إذا كنت تريد الحفاظ على عرض الحد عند القياس ، فستحتاج إلى قياس عنصر المسار.